Ingredients for Apple Pecan Cake With Caramel Glaze
- 1½ cups cooking oil
- 2 cups granulated sugar
- 4 large eggs
- 3 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- ½ teaspoon c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- 3½ cups Granny Smith apples, peeled and finely chopped (approximately 3-4 apples)
- 1 cup pecans, finely chopped
- ¾ cup unsalted butter (1 ½ sticks)
- 1 cup light brown sugar
- ¼ cup whole milk
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Substitutes and Alternatives
If you’re looking to adjust your Apple Pecan Cake With Caramel Glaze for dietary needs or preferences, there are several easy swaps to consider. For a lower-fat option, you can substitute applesauce for some of the cooking oil. This swap not only cuts down on fat but also keeps the cake moist.
For those with nut allergies, you can simply omit the pecans, or substitute them with seeds like sunflower or pumpkin seeds for added crunch. Additionally, if you need a gluten-free version, try using gluten-free all-purpose flour. Just ensure that your baking powder and other ingredients are also gluten-free for the best results.
How to Make Apple Pecan Cake With Caramel Glaze – Step-by-Step Directions
Step 1 – Prepare Ingredients
Start by gathering all your ingredients.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our your cake pans or line them with parchment paper for easy removal later.
Step 2 – Mix Wet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, combine 1½ cups of cooking oil and 2 cups of granulated sugar. Use a whisk to blend them thoroughly. Then, add 4 large e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.
Step 3 – Combine Dry Ingredients
In another bowl, sift together 3 cups of all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on of baking soda, ½ teaspoon of cinnamon, and 1 teaspoon of salt. This ensures even distribution of the leavening agent and spices.
Step 4 – Blend Ingredients
Gradually add the dry mixture to the wet mixture, alternating with 2 teaspoons of vanilla extract. Mix until just combined, being careful not to overmix the batter.
Step 5 – Incorporate Apples and Pecans
Gently fold in 3½ cups of finely chopped Granny Smith apples and 1 cup of finely chopped pecans. This step is where you bring in the fruit and nut flavors, ensuring each bite has the right balance.
Step 6 – Pour Batter into Pans
Divide the cake batter evenly between your prepared pans. Use a spatula to smooth the tops, ensuring even baking.
Step 7 – Bake the Cake
Place your pans in the preheated oven and bake for approximately 45-50 minutes. Check for do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center of the cake; it should come out clean when fully baked.
Step 8 – Cool Cakes
Once baked, remove the cakes from the oven and allow them to cool in the pans for about 10-15 minutes. Afterward, trans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
Step 9 – Prepare the Caramel Glaze
While the cakes are cooling, prepare the caramel glaze. In a saucepan, melt ¾ cup of unsalted butter over medium heat. Add 1 cup of light brown sugar and ¼ cup of whole milk, stirring until everything is well combined. Bring the mixture to a gentle boil and let it simmer for about 3-5 minutes until it thickens slightly. Stir in an additional 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ract for extra flavor.
Step 10 – Glaze the Cake
Once the cakes are completely cooled, place one layer on a serving plate. Pour half of the caramel glaze over the first layer, allowing it to seep in a bit. Place the second layer on top and pour the remaining glaze over the entire cake. Let the glaze set for a few minutes before slicing.

How to Store Apple Pecan Cake With Caramel Glaze Properly
Best Storage Practices
To keep your Apple Pecan Cake With Caramel Glaze fresh, store it in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. If you want to savor it longer, refrigerate the cake, where it can last for about a week.
For optimal freshness, wrap individual slices in plastic wrap before placing them in the container. This prevents the cake from drying out and helps to maintain its flavor and texture.
Reheating and Freezing Tips
If you want to extend the life of your cake, consider freezing it. Wrap the cooled cake t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il to prevent freezer burn. Thaw in the refrigerator overnight when you’re ready to enjoy it.
To reheat, simply place a slice in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ds or until warmed through. Be careful not to overheat, as this can dry out the cake.
Tips & Tricks for Apple Pecan Cake With Caramel Glaze
Mistakes to Avoid
- Overmixing the Batter: This can lead to a dense cake, so mix just until combined.
- Not Measuring Ingredients Accurately: Precision is key in baking. Use a kitchen scale for the best results.
- Skipping the Cooling Time: Allow your cake to cool completely before glazing to prevent the glaze from melting and sinking in.
- Using Cold Ingredients: Room temperature eggs and ingredients incorporate better and help create a lighter texture.
- Not Toasting Pecans: Toasting brings out the nutty flavor. Always toast your pecans for enhanced taste.
Extra Tips for Better Results
For an extra burst of flavor, consider adding a splash of lemon juice to the batter. This brightens the overall taste. You might also try experimenting with different apples for varying levels of sweetness and tartness. If you want an even more decadent treat, consider adding chocolate chips to the batter.
